About Black Women Rising
Black Women Rising is the award winning programme from UK registered charity The Leanne Pero Foundation. We support women of colour through every step of their cancer diagnosis and support efforts to educate, raise awareness, and influence policy that aims to provide equitable and accessible cancer care for women of colour in the UK.
Despite advances in cancer care, women of colour continue to face significant disparities in diagnosis, treatment, and outcomes. Together, we must keep raising awareness and pushing for much-needed change.

About the host
Nimco Ali is a strategist and author born in Somaliland. She is CEO and Co-Founder of The Five Foundation and previously co-founded Daughters of Eve. Over the past 15 years, her work has helped make FGM central to the global fight against violence against women and girls.
A former UK Home Office independent adviser on violence against women and girls, Nimco has also worked in counter-terrorism within the civil service and with Girlguiding. She is a leading international commentator on women's and girls' rights.
Nimco was awarded an OBE in 2018 for services to tackling FGM and was named among Debrett's 500 most influential people by The Sunday Times.
